## What is Exclaim Recovery?

Recovery isn't a straight line. Exclaim helps you see the whole journey.

Exclaim Recovery is a private, judgment-free space for people recovering from problem gambling.

Connect with people who understand. Check in with yourself. Write down the hard days and the small wins. Notice the patterns that emerge over time. Set goals for what you want to rebuild. And when you need someone to talk things through with, Hope is there too.

Everything works together to help you understand where you've been, where you are, and what you want to do next.

CHECK IN WITH YOURSELF

Some days you have a lot to say. Other days, a quick check-in is enough.

• Write freely or respond to a reflection
• Capture gratitude and small wins
• Check in with your mood
• Record an urge, what triggered it, and what helped
• Look back on the days you've journaled

Your Journal gives you a private place to capture recovery as it actually happens.

TALK IT THROUGH WITH HOPE

Hope is Exclaim's AI recovery assistant, available when you want to reflect, ask a question, or think through a difficult moment.

• Talk through what's on your mind
• Get support during urges and difficult moments
• Ask questions about gambling recovery
• Think through what to do next
• Get help turning intentions into practical next steps

Hope is AI, not a therapist or a substitute for professional care.
